early life and training

jacob fransz van der merck, a prominent dutch old masters painter, was born in 1610 in 's-gravendeel, netherlands. little is known about his early life, but it is assumed that he received training in the vicinity of delft, given his enrollment in the delft guild of st luke under the name jacob fransz van sgravendeel in 1628.

artistic career

van der merck's artistic career is marked by his contributions to various genres, including portraits, genre scenes, and still-lifes. his work has been offered at auction multiple times, with realized prices ranging from 1,731 usd to 191,964 usd. notably, his painting "portrait of a lady and a gentleman as venus and adonis" sold for 191,964 usd at bonhams new bond street in 2011.

notable works and collaborations

* portrait of a young girl (dutch golden age, oil on canvas) * collaboration with bartholomeus van bassen on the restoration of paintings in 1650 * commissioned portraits for the city of leiden, including likenesses of captains of the civic guard in 1657

museums and collections

* rijksmuseum, amsterdam (features a collection of van der merck's paintings) * leiden, museum de lakenhal (houses extant works, including portraits of governors of the loridan almshouse)
